Governor Ahmed extols Royal FM founder on job creation in Kwara
The Kwara State Governor, Alhaji Abdulfattah Ahmed has described the Founder of African Broadband, owners of Royal FM,Royal TV and publisher of Royal Times online newspaper, Engineer Gbenga Adebayo as the Nigeria future Bill Gates, noting that a lot of Nigerian youths have been gainfully employed particularly Kwarans by the business tycoon.
Governor Ahmed who disclosed this during a courtesy visit paid to the International Media Centre (Royal FM) and Communication Network Support Service Limited (CNSSL) said his administration would continue to collaborate with the founder in order to develop the state by encouraging him to establish more industries.
He commended Engineer Adebayo for establishing Royal FM in Kwara, which according to him has been disseminating information and getting youths engaged in the state.
"To put something of this magnitude in place, it require people who think outside the box, although, thinking outside the box is not easy but it is doable for people who are determined.
"When you look at Bill Gate,he's a man that thinks outside the box therefore, I appreciate Engr Adebayo for thinking outside box.
"This is what Kwara state government has been working toward for a long time, I commend the founder of Royal FM for establishing series of industries in Kwara state," Governor Ahmed said.
He however promised to direct his relevant ministries to have a discourse with the entrepreneurial Guru on the best way to move the state forward and create more jobs for teaming youths.
Earlier in his welcome address, the Founder of African Broadband, owners of Royal FM,Royal TV and publisher of Royal Times online newspaper, Engineer Adebayo commended the state government for ensuring security of lives and property.
"We appreciate Governor Ahmed for the good leadership he portrayed; we commend you for bringing peace and harmony to the state.
"In our group, we are contributing our best to the development of national economy as we currently employ 6,300 Nigeria graduates in which over 800 are in Ilorin.
Engineer Adebayo however pledged to continue investing in youths by creating more jobs in Kwara State and Nigeria at large.
